The Island Vibe Bar & Restaurant is a must-visit! ...
The Island Vibe Bar & Restaurant is a must-visit! The food is incredible, and the staff is so welcoming. I loved the cozy atmosphere and how well they catered to dietary preferences. The cocktails were also on point! Can't wait to go back and try more of their menu!